The ultimate aim would be effective communication. If you are an effective communicator in English, you can be considered to have mastered it.
Apart from native speakers, English is used by people of different countries in their day-to-day life. Are you in a position to understand English when it is spoken to you , irrespective of the nationality of the speakers. If you can , then you have adequate LISTENING COMPREHENSION . A shopkeeper and a university professor would not use the language in the same way. But if you have a good command, you would understand both. You can easily follow BBC or CNN news bulletin. You can follow the daily newspaper . When announcements are made in English in airport , you won't be taken by surprise.
SPEAKING COMPREHENSION is a must. You must be in a position to tell others what you want. When others talk to you, you must respond adequately. If you have not practised
speaking , you will be dumb and will use only signs and gestures for communication. Without practice, you can't communicate effectively even in your mother tongue , not to speak of English .
An illiterate has no place these days. If you don't know reading / writing , you will be excluded from several activities . Hence READING COMPREHENSION is very necessary.
You have to understand newspapers. You will be receiving several official / personal letters. Is it not necessary for you to read and understand such communications ?
The real test comes when you are expected to write a report or any other thing. By going through what you have written , very many facts about you can be inferred. I am not alluding to the science of deciphering you character from handwriting . Not that ! Your style of writing is a revelatory mirror about you to one who reads it .
It was Francis Bacon, who said,
" Reading maketh a full man; conference a ready man ; and writing an exact man "
